Night-shift staff: Floor 4 of the Tellhaven Building opens this week. After 21:00, access is via the rear stairwell only; the lifts are locked out overnight during the settling period. Complete a walk-through of the new floor once per shift and log it. The stairwell keypad accepts the code below.

badge for yahop-fawep: bdg-XBKXI-68071

HANDOVER — DocSable linter

From Tamsin to whoever's on-call. DocSable is stable; cron runs at 02:00. Known issue: the rules cache occasionally corrupts after config pushes. Fix: stop the service, delete the cache dir, restart. Restart requires unlocking the config keystore. Don't page me. The keystore unlock passphrase is:

strongbox words: druiel-frador-brieth-druys-fenys-zorwyn-zorael

**Runbook: Broker Upgrade Recovery (QuillBus)**

Plugin authors: if your service account is locked out after the QuillBus broker upgrade, do not recreate it. Re-bind the account via the migration console, confirm your queue bindings survived, and acknowledge the schema bump. The console then asks for the recovery passphrase, which is:

recovery phrase for bagag-bafop: drudor-ulaael

## Artifact Signing — SDK Parity Notes (Weekly Sync)

Kestrel SDK for Android reached parity with the Swift client this sprint: offline queueing, batched telemetry, and retry semantics now match. Both SDKs ship as signed artifacts from the same pipeline. Remaining gap: background sync throttling, targeted next sprint. Verify both release bundles before tagging. Both artifacts validate against the shared signing key below.

signing key of kawig-fafog = bky19_6Fypv1qws7J8qJtaYjX

**Crash Report Pipeline — Triage Basics**

When a Flintley mobile crash report fails to appear in the Quarrel dashboard, first check the ingest queue lag metric. If lag exceeds ten minutes, the symbolication workers are likely backed up; restarting them clears most stalls. Do not re-upload dSYM bundles manually, as duplicates confuse the dedupe stage. For symbolication failures tied to a specific release, escalate to the Pipelines rotation. The full triage checklist lives on the internal page below.

runbook for yahog-yagaf: https://superset.nelvrogrid.test/deploy/issue/issue/secrets/view/spaces/pages/2e36c109983dc36bf722670c